Menara Beach, located in the vibrant Yasmine Hammamet area of Tunisia, is a stunning stretch of coastline known for its golden sand and the crystal-clear waters of the Mediterranean Sea. The beach boasts an impressive length, offering ample space for visitors to enjoy a day under the sun. While the beach does not allow dogs, nudity, or camping, and unfortunately lacks facilities for the disabled, restroom access, and opportunities for surfing, it compensates with a variety of other activities. At Menara Beach, visitors can engage in swimming, sunbathing, beach volleyball, and taking leisurely walks along the shore. The beach has few amenities, so plan your trip accordingly, although it does have lifeguards on duty to ensure the safety of all swimmers.
